(5) A new species of snake has been discovered on a remote island in the Bahamas. Scientists identified 20 of the one meter-long snakes during two trips to the Caribbean islands. The second trip was made in October last year.
(6) One of the creatures made a dramatic appearance by moving on to the head of the team leader as he slept.
(7) The snake has been named silver boa because it is metal colored and the first specimen found was climbing a silver palm tree.
The team was led by Dr. Graham Reynolds, from Harvard University. The scientist confirmed the snake was a previously unknown species after conducting a genetic analysis of tissue samples.
Commenting on the find, snake expert Robert Henderson from the Muworki Museum of Natural History said: "Worldwide new species of frogs are being discovered and described quite regularly. New species of snakes, however, are much rarer."
Questions 5 to 7 are based on the news report you have just heard.
5. What is the news report mainly about?
6. What do we learn about the scientific team leader?
7. How did the newly discovered creature get its name?
选项
A、From its genes.
B、From its length.
C、From its origin.
D、From its colour.
答案
D
解析
浏览四个选项,从选项中的from可推测,此题与某物的来源有关。题干问的是新发现的生物其名字是如何得来的。新闻中提到,这条蛇被命名为银色蟒蛇是因为它是金属色,并且第一条被发现时它正在攀爬一棵银色棕榈树,D项与原文提供的信息一致,故答案为D。A项(来自它的基因),新闻中提到“通过进行组织标本的基因分析,科学家们确定了这条蛇是先前未发现的物种”,因此基因不是其名字的来源,故排除。B项(来自它的长度),C项(来自它的出身)文中均未提及,故排除。
